FROM BACK PAGE took charge at Old Trafford. In the past, United raided Tottenham for high-profile signings like Michael Carrick and Dimitar Berbatov. But Mourinho said there is no way United could take prized assets Harry Kane, Dele Alli or Christian Eriksen away now.

“Is Manchester United by its

history bigger than Spurs?” questioned Mourinho. “But can you buy their best players? No, because they don’t sell. They are so powerful they can say no.

“A few years ago who was Tottenham’s best player? Carrick. And a few years later who was their best player? Berbatov.

“Can we go there now and bring Harry Kane, Dele Alli, Eriksen, Son? Can we go there and bring those players here? No.

“So who is more powerful now? Them or us?”

Mourinho has spent around £382.5m since taking over at United, while City rival Pep Guardiola has presided over an estimated £525m overhaul. Asked why United were unable to match City in terms of spending, despite being the richest club in the world with an estimated value of £3billion, Mourinho pointed an accusing finger at the Blues.

“I cannot say the answer because one of the answers you had a few weeks ago,” said Mourinho, in a clear reference to allegation­s City flouted Financial Fair Play regulation­s.

“Football has changed. Before, the smaller clubs were almost begging the big clubs ‘get my best players, I need to sell – please, buy my best player.’ But now they don’t want to sell. So it’s more difficult to make the team better with buying.”
